Flutter的Fluent 2 UI

Flutter的Fluent 2 UI

💡 原文英文,约900词,阅读约需4分钟。
📝

内容提要

Fluent UI 2是微软设计系统的升级版,提供流畅的用户体验。Gbt Fluent 2 UI包基于Material设计,支持Flutter应用的定制组件,允许根据主题、颜色和字体进行配置。设计令牌用于定义样式,确保主题和布局的一致性。Fluent组件如FluentProvider和FluentScaffold帮助开发者创建美观的应用界面。

🎯

关键要点

  • Fluent UI 2是微软设计系统的升级版,提供流畅的用户体验。
  • Gbt Fluent 2 UI包基于Material设计,支持Flutter应用的定制组件。
  • 设计令牌用于定义样式,确保主题和布局的一致性。
  • FluentProvider和FluentScaffold组件帮助开发者创建美观的应用界面。
  • 一致的主题维护通过FluentProvider包装MaterialApp。
  • 设计令牌用于分配Fluent样式,如颜色、排版、间距等。
  • FluentContainer组件支持Fluent设计规则的属性。
  • FluentColors和FluentDarkColors提供品牌和中性色彩选择。
  • Fluent字体阶梯定义了不同文本元素的字体大小和权重。
  • Fluent图标集用于微软产品,具有友好的设计风格。
  • FluentContainer用于设置阴影效果。
  • FluentStrokeDivider用于创建分隔线,支持自定义样式。
  • FluentSize用于定义间距和尺寸。
  • Fluent组件包括FluentProvider、FluentScaffold、FluentAvatar等,支持多种功能。
➡️

继续阅读